The annual Girls Have the Edge event continues to grow and introduce the sport of ice hockey to more girls (and now women) in Oregon.  We are happy to share that the event is moving onto the next chapter under the leadership of the dedicated staff at the The Pavilion in Bend and enthusiastic volunteers from this amazing Central Oregon hockey community and beyond.

The 3rd annual (March 17) has an amazing lineup! It will be led by BPRD’s Learn to Skate and hockey coaching staff alongside the Bend Rapids youth hockey club, USA Hockey, Seattle Kraken staff and Megan Bozek. Megan is a two-time Olympian and four-time world champion for the U.S. Women’s Ice Hockey team.

Beginners will be introduced to basic hockey skills in a positive and fun environment. Girls & Women Have the Edge will share opportunities to play ice hockey, learn about fair play, sportsmanship and teamwork and develop a lifelong love of sport.

EVENT HISTORY

In 2021 the Bend Rapids Steering Committee, with the goal of growing the sport in Central Oregon, applied for a grant from USA Hockey and Oregon State Hockey Association. The grant was approved and the inaugural Girls Have the Edge event took place on April 2, 2022.   Rebecca Johnson from the Canadian National Team headlined the event sharing her love for the sport and introducing it to nearly 40 girls.  Read the press release.
